Job Description

Schedule: Monday – Friday, 8:30 AM – 5:30 PM (Additional hours as needed)

Employment Type: Full-Time

About the Company

A privately held investment group headquartered in Dallas is seeking a highly experienced and discreet Executive Assistant to support the CEO/Chairman & CFO. This is a critical, high-responsibility role that combines executive and personal assistance, office management, and administrative support across Legal, Risk Management, and Human Resources. You will also work closely with the CFO to ensure smooth operations in these areas.

Key Responsibilities

Executive & Personal Support

  • Coordinate complex travel arrangements and ground transportation
  • Serve as the primary contact for itinerary changes and travel updates
  • Manage personal financial tasks including expense tracking, bill payments, and monthly reporting using Quicken and Excel
  • Run occasional personal errands for the Chairman and extended family

Office Management

  • Act as liaison with building management
  • Answer and route calls for key executives as needed
  • Maintain office supplies and ensure inventory is replenished
  • Keep office calendars and schedules up to date
  • Develop and maintain organized digital and physical filing systems

Legal, Risk, and Contract Administration

  • Provide administrative support in Legal and Risk Management functions
  • Maintain and update corporate records, filings, and renewals
  • Assist with preparation of legal documents including minutes, resolutions, and internal agreements
  • Abstract and track key terms in contracts, obtain approvals, and follow up on execution
  • Support compliance activities and maintain logs for litigation, claims, and incidents
  • Assist with Workers' Compensation documentation and insurance correspondence

Human Resources Support

  • Support onboarding/offboarding processes, including system and training access
  • Monitor and help report on safety and operational metrics

Qualifications

  • Minimum 7+ years of experience in a high-level executive assistant or chief-of-staff type role
  • Strong pro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, Excel, and Quicken
  • Exceptional organizational, communication, and multitasking skills
  • Ability to handle confidential information with the highest level of discretion
  • Detail-oriented, proactive, and able to work independently in a fast-paced environment

Preferred Qualifications

  • Previous experience supporting executive leadership in investment, legal, or corporate environments
  • Familiarity with contract and compliance tracking systems
